Details

Camden First United Methodist Church is a congregation located at 104 N Church Ave, Camden, Tennessee. As a United Methodist church, it follows the teachings of John Wesley and emphasizes grace, faith, and community service. The church offers weekly worship services, Sunday school, youth and children's programs, and a variety of outreach initiatives.

Worship services are held on Sunday mornings at 10:00 AM and include congregational song, prayer, scripture reading, and preaching. The church also broadcasts its services on local radio station 95.5 and via Facebook.

The church is actively involved in community outreach through its Second Harvest Mobile Food Pantry, Thrift Store, and Christ Cafe, which provides hot meals to neighbors in need. Additional ministries include disaster relief giving, family emergency food boxes, and a summer camp for local children.
